One of the foundational concepts for any serious slot player is grasping the difference between volatility and Return to Player (RTP). Volatility, often referred to as variance, describes the risk associated with a particular slot game. High volatility slots offer the potential for large payouts, but these wins are infrequent and often separated by long periods of losses. Conversely, low volatility slots provide more frequent, smaller wins, making them ideal for players who prefer a more consistent, albeit less dramatic, gaming experience. Choosing a slot with the appropriate volatility level depends entirely on your risk tolerance and bankroll.
RTP, expressed as a percentage, represents the theoretical amount of money a slot machine will return to players over a significant period. For example, an RTP of 96% means that, on average, the slot will pay out $96 for every $100 wagered. While RTP is a useful metric, it's critical to remember that it's a long-term average. In the short term, you may experience results that deviate significantly from the stated RTP. Always check the RTP before playing a new slot, as it can vary considerably between different games and even between different casinos offering the same game.
It's a common misconception that high volatility slots automatically have higher RTPs. This isn’t necessarily true. A high volatility slot can have a relatively low RTP, and vice versa. A high volatility slot with a low RTP means you’re likely to lose your bankroll quickly, while a low volatility slot with a high RTP offers a more sustainable, albeit less exciting, gaming experience. Players should carefully examine both metrics before settling on a game. Resources are available online that catalog the RTP and volatility of numerous slot titles, allowing for informed decision-making.
Understanding how these two elements interact is essential for creating a sustainable and potentially profitable gaming strategy. Don’t simply chase the biggest potential payout; consider the likelihood of actually achieving it. A balanced approach, taking into account both volatility and RTP, is key to enjoying the thrill of slot gaming while minimizing risk. For example, if you have a smaller bankroll, sticking to low volatility slots with a decent RTP is a prudent strategy.

Effective bankroll management is arguably the most crucial aspect of successful slot gaming. Regardless of the game you choose or the strategies you employ, without a solid plan for managing your funds, you’re almost certain to lose in the long run. This involves setting a budget for your gaming sessions and strictly adhering to it, regardless of whether you’re on a winning or losing streak. A well-defined bankroll allows you to weather periods of bad luck and ensures that you can continue to enjoy the game without risking financial hardship.
A common rule of thumb is to divide your total bankroll into smaller units, each representing a percentage of the total. For instance, if your bankroll is $500, you might divide it into 50 units of $10 each. This allows you to make 50 bets of $10 without depleting your entire bankroll. Adjust the size of your units based on your risk tolerance and the volatility of the game you’re playing. Lower volatility games can support larger unit sizes, while higher volatility games require smaller units to extend your playing time.
Several staking plans can help you manage your bankroll effectively. One popular method is the Martingale system, which involves doubling your bet after each loss, with the goal of recovering your losses with a single win. However, this system is high-risk and can quickly deplete your bankroll if you encounter a prolonged losing streak. A more conservative approach is the flat betting strategy, where you wager the same amount on each spin. This minimizes risk but also limits potential profits. Many successful players adopt a modified flat betting strategy, increasing their bet size slightly after a series of wins and decreasing it after a series of losses.
Another important element of bankroll management is knowing when to stop. Set win and loss limits for each session and stick to them. If you reach your win limit, cash out your profits and walk away. If you reach your loss limit, stop playing and avoid chasing your losses. Disciplined bankroll management isn’t about guaranteeing wins; it’s about minimizing losses and maximizing your playtime, allowing you to enjoy the thrill of the game responsibly.

Modern slot games are often brimming with bonus features, ranging from free spins and multipliers to interactive mini-games and progressive jackpots. Understanding how these features work is essential for maximizing your potential winnings. Free spins, for example, allow you to spin the reels without wagering any additional funds, providing a chance to win without risking your bankroll. Multipliers can significantly increase your payouts by multiplying your winnings by a specified amount.
Interactive mini-games add an extra layer of engagement and can offer substantial rewards. Progressive jackpots, which accumulate over time as players wager on the game, can reach life-changing sums. However, progressive jackpots are often associated with very low odds, and winning requires a considerable amount of luck. When evaluating a slot game, pay close attention to the bonus features it offers and how they contribute to the overall gameplay and potential payouts.
To make the most of bonus features, carefully read the game’s rules and paytable. Understand the conditions required to trigger the bonus and the specific mechanics of the feature itself. For instance, some free spins bonuses require you to wager your winnings before they can be withdrawn. Some multipliers only apply to specific symbols or combinations. Being aware of these details can prevent disappointment and help you optimize your strategy. Furthermore, look for slots with bonus features that align with your playing style.
Practicing in demo mode is an excellent way to familiarize yourself with a game’s bonus features without risking any funds. This allows you to experiment with different betting strategies and understand how the bonus features work in practice. Remember that bonus features are designed to enhance the gaming experience and increase your chances of winning, but they are not a guaranteed path to riches.
Beyond the mathematical probabilities and strategic considerations, it's crucial to acknowledge the psychological factors that can influence your behavior while playing slots. The bright lights, engaging sounds, and near-miss experiences are all designed to create a captivating and potentially addictive environment. It’s easy to get caught up in the excitement and lose track of time and money. Recognizing these psychological tricks and maintaining a rational mindset is crucial for responsible gaming.
The concept of “loss aversion” plays a significant role. Players are often more motivated to avoid a loss than they are to achieve a win of the same amount. This can lead to chasing losses, which, as mentioned earlier, is a dangerous behavior that can quickly deplete your bankroll. Furthermore, the “gambler’s fallacy” – the belief that past events can influence future outcomes – can cloud your judgment. Remember that each spin of the reels is an independent event, and previous results have no bearing on the next outcome. Maintaining a detached and objective perspective is paramount.
